What does a star next to the moon mean?
Often these stars are not stars at all but planets. Mercury, Venus, Mars, Jupiter and Saturn can all appear close to the Moon. That is because their orbits around the Sun are on a similar plane to the Moon’s around the Earth. These planets also appear much brighter than most stars.

What is the symbol of God?
The ichthys, Greek for fish, is an early Christian symbol, resembling the profile of a fish. Initially a pagan symbol, the ichthys was chosen by Christians to identify each other during the time of the Roman persecution of Christians.

What is the star above the moon called?
The light isn’t actually a star, despite sometimes being referred to as the Evening Star – instead it’s the planet Venus and it’s the second closest planet to the sun.

How does the Moon affect human behavior?
Later studies have failed to find a correlation between the Moon and mental health. An analysis of ‘lunar-lunacy’ research published in 1985 concluded that there was no connection between the Moon and incidents such as crime, suicides and mental hospital admissions.
